The initial charm of Dogecoin was undeniably its meme-based origins. The adorable Shiba Inu, Billy Markus’ and Jackson Palmer’s playful intentions, and the easy-going nature of its community created a welcoming space unlike anything seen in the more serious and often exclusive world of Bitcoin. This accessibility was crucial to its early adoption. It wasn't just for tech-savvy investors; it was for everyone. It was fun, it was accessible, and it felt less like an investment and more like a shared experience.

However, the success of Dogecoin isn’t solely reliant on its meme-worthy origins. The underlying technology, while based on Bitcoin’s, is optimized for speed and low transaction fees. This makes it far more practical for everyday micro-transactions, a feature that sets it apart from many other cryptocurrencies. The community’s focus on practical applications, like tipping content creators on various platforms, has contributed significantly to its growth and sustained relevance.
